BTC Mining in the Cloud: A Deep Dive into the Benefits and Drawbacks
Diving in the realm of cloud mining for Bitcoin presents a compelling alternative. On one hand, it offers ease, allowing you to participate in the mining process without the need for substantial upfront capital. Cloud mining providers handle all the logistics, from securing specialized hardware to managing the power consumption. This makes it a particularly attractive option for novices who may not have the means to deploy their own mining operation.
However, cloud mining is never its downsides. One major issue is the deficiency of clarity surrounding many providers. It can be hard to authenticate their statements regarding mining capabilities. Furthermore, trusting on a third-party provider exposes you to potential threats, such as deceptive schemes and the possibility of operational failures. Finally, cloud mining fees can reduce your returns, particularly if you're not careful in choosing a provider with a competitive fee structure.
-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to embark in cloud mining for Bitcoin is a personal one. It's essential to consider both the potential rewards and dangers carefully before making a commitment.
